#3e1907 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3e1907 is composed of 24.3% red, 9.8%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.7% magenta, 88.7%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 19.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 13.5%. #3e1907 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c320e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

Shades and Tints of #3e1907

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090401 is the darkest color, while #fef9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e1907

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232222 is the less saturated color, while #431702 is the most saturated one.
